Where do I start… This place really lived up to its reviews. The wife and I were in town for the weekend for business and decided to try Royal Spice. Let me say they did not disappoint. First food that came out was the Papadum and I could eat them all day. The texture was amazing not too hard and not too soft just right. We also ordered the tandoori wings for the appetizer. When I tell you there was flavor in every bite. I would never lie to you lol. Oh did I mention I only like drums and my wife likes flats. I didn’t even mention that to the host and they still made it an even mix. The attention to details..wow. For the entrée my wife ordered the butter chicken, I ordered the lamb chops Masala, and our bread of choice was the Garlic Naan. The lamb was perfectly cooked, the rice was made to perfection, not overcooked or uncooked, just right. I’m not a bread person but the garlic naan, I couldn’t get enough. I’m so full I wrote this long review cause I cannot get up and go to my car yet. As far as ambiance this place is very welcoming and they definitely have the confidence you’re going to love their restaurant and more importantly their food. Best Indian food I’ve ever had.

Where do I start!?!?! As soon as you walk in your smell buds (lol) kick in to over drive, curry, butter, garlic, i felt like I could even smell the basmati rice! We ordered the chicken mo mo (dumplings) they were amazing, almost like the best meatball you have ever had stuffed inside a dumpling, and dont forget to dip it in the mo mo sauce!!!! A tomato based sauce that could rival any Italian restaurants.... next up was the chicken masla and the butter chicken. Hands down the best chicken masala I have ever had! Not even close to any place i have had. We ordered the chicken nann and the cheese nann and those weree two pieces of goodness all by themselves! My intentions were to dip it in the chicken masala but nope, they were soooo good by themselves! To finish we had the gaja ka hawia(carrot pudding) if your a fan of pumkin pie and or carrot cake, this will be your new best friend. Service was excellent and the ambiance was a perfect setting for dinner. They have a buffet on Tuesdays-Friday from 11:30-2pm. Not sure when I will be back to Baltimore but guarantee this will be our go to spot from here on! Dont keep looking for somewhere to eat, just go here to Royal Spice!

I’m so glad I found this place! Although I live in DC, I was at BWI for a flight, and decided to take some time to visit this locally loved spot. I arrived with some luggage and had to do some work on my computer. The owner was very gracious, welcoming, and kind, and the WiFi speed was terrific. My booth even had outlets! It was a perfect spot to relax and get some work done over delicious food during the quieter hours. The food was terrific. I enjoyed the lunch buffet, and everything was delicious. The pakoras were so unique, crispy, and flavorful, and the chili stir fried potatoes were a standout: crispy, soft, and slightly sweet. I had never had anything like them! I was also impressed by the tandoori chicken, which was very tender and well-spiced, and the naan was bubbly and buttery. The staff were extremely helpful, and knew the regular customers by name. I would definitely recommend this spot to anyone in the area. Quality of food and service are out of the park, and the price is hard to beat!

Royal Spice Nepalese and Indian Restaurant - A Hidden Gem in Baltimore

Nestled in an unassuming shopping center, Royal Spice Nepalese & Indian Restaurant & Bar delivers an unforgettable dining experience that celebrates authentic Indian and Nepalese cuisine. From the moment you step in, the vibrant wall art reflecting Indian culture sets the tone for a warm, welcoming atmosphere.

The service is impeccable, with the staff displaying remarkable knowledge of the menu and offering excellent recommendations. Their kindness and attentiveness made my visit even more delightful.

The Culinary Journey

Starters: The meal began with a unique Indian in-house chip dish, featuring crispy chips mixed with grains of rice and accompanied by three distinct sauces: a green herb-based sauce, a savory vegetable-based sauce, and a sweet and spicy chutney. Each sauce was a flavor explosion, authentic and perfectly balanced.

For the appetizer, I chose the Vegetable Samosa, a classic executed to perfection. The light, flaky pastry was filled with a harmonious blend of seasoned potatoes, peas, and aromatic herbs. The accompanying homemade sauces elevated the dish, making it impossible not to smile with every bite.

Drinks: Their Manhattan cocktail, infused with an in-house twist, was a standout. The creative blend of flavors was sophisticated yet approachable, making it the perfect complement to the meal.

Main Course: The highlight of the evening was the Lamb Tikka Masala. Tender, marinated boneless lamb pieces were cooked in a tandoor and enveloped in a rich, tomato-based gravy infused with Indian spices. Each bite was a masterclass in flavor, showcasing the chef's skill and respect for traditional techniques.

The dish paired beautifully with Garlic Naan, which arrived fresh from the tandoor. This naan was unlike any other – soft, buttery, and perfectly seasoned with spiced garlic butter. It was so good, I found myself savoring every last piece.

The Plain Basmati Rice was a smart choice to accompany the lamb, as its fluffy texture and subtle flavor allowed the dish's complexity to shine.

Final Thoughts

Royal Spice Nepalese & Indian Restaurant & Bar is a true gem. Every dish is a testament to their culinary roots, crafted with care and bursting with authentic flavors. They’ve mastered the art of delivering an exceptional dining experience that satisfies both the palate and the soul.
